Can I transfer my Vuze and Miro video files from my MacBook to my iPad?

Video files need to be in mp4 format in order to be transferred to iPad. Use a transcoding program like Handbrake to transcode to iPad compatible mp4. Some mo4 files don't play on the iPad because of formatting incompatibilities like resolution is too big or framerate is too fast. Those can be fixed by dragging the mp4 into iTunes, right-clicking and picking "create iPad compatible version." In any case, all mp4 files need to be dragged into iTunes and synced to the iPad from there.

Or you could just get AirVideo, and stream any video format from your computer to your iPad.

Vuze files

Vuze will convert the files to iPad format. Look on the left side of the vuze screen and look for something that says "device playback". Just drag files over and it will convert by itself, after selecting ipad.
